Esprit is being rebranded. This luxury California apparel brand has had a rough couple of decades.In its heyday in the ’80s and ’90s, it was known for its high-end clothing like sweatshirts. But most of its US business dried up in the 2000s, and the company’s German and Hong Kong business began to lose their luster with shoppers.
The major restructuring began in 2021. The company is completely refreshing its assortment and plans to unveil all the new designs later in 2023. Decades like the ’80s and ’90s are in vogue these days, which gives Esprit the chance to resonate well with multiple generations. Nostalgia happens to be resonating with the current generation and consumer who has been through a lot of very stressful times over the last couple of years.
Since consumers find aspirational brands to be something to look forward to, and since things were quite more open and freewheeling in the ’80s, Esprit wants to start by reconnecting the consumer with nostalgia. But this is not just a brand from the ’80s, it is now a modernized version of Esprit. The brand will globally be created, designed, thought through, photographed all in New York City. And it will resonate globally from there.
